Ganderbal family claims their kin killed in Bandipora encounter
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terWhatsappTelegramEmail

Ganderbal: Another family from Central Kashmir’s Ganderbal district has come forward claiming that one of the militants killed in Bandipora encounter as their kin and have been directed by district police officials to meet district authorities in Bandipora.

Family of Parveez Ahmad Tedwa @Abu Mawiya Son of Ghulam Nabi Tedwa resident of Hayan Palpora Kangan area of Ganderbal district Tuesday met SSP Ganderbal Khalil Poswal to lay claim over the body of a militant who were dubbed as foreign by Army after the gunfight ended at Sumlar Bandipora.

Sources said that they have been directed to meet the officials in the Bandipora to seek redressal and claim the body for proper burial of Parveez.

A family from Kulgam has already arrived in Bandipora to demand the body of their kin.
They said that the family has claimed Abu Haider as their kin. “Mashooq Ahmad, the elder brother of Bilal Ahmad alias Abu Haider said that he had crossed over the line of control in 2003,” the sources said.
Bilal, Parveez and three other militants are killed in a gunfight with government forces on Saturday.
Meanwhile, local sources in Bandipora said that a Shopian family is also arriving in the town who have claimed another slain as their kin. “The family is claiming Muhammad Umar as their son,” a local from Bandipora told The Kashmir Press.
The gunfight that began late Friday continued for two days. On the first day, two militants were killed. Three more militants were killed the next day. Police said that the militants were foreigners and were buried in Gantmulla, Baramulla.
However, on Monday, militant outfit Hizb ul-Mujahideen issued a statement and claimed that the militants killed in Bandipora gunfight were locals.
Hizb spokesperson Burhanuddin told a local news gathering agency that those killed in the gunfight were locals. “It was a group comprising five members who got trapped in Sumlar area and were killed in a long gunfight,” Burhanuddin said.
He identified them as Hyder Ali from Brazul Kulgam, Muhammad Umar from Shopian, Muhammad Sidiq from Bandipora, Mawiya from Kangan and Usman from Lolab.
